Xbox has announced its second Developer Direct showcase coming next week and it brings good news for those waiting to hear about MachineGames’ highly-anticipated Indiana Jones game. Developer Direct was introduced last year where game developers showcase their games.

The upcoming Xbox Developer Direct showcase will give players the first look at the game with more than ten minutes of gameplay and developer insights. While there have been leaks and rumors about the game, this will be the first official look at the game since it was announced in 2021.

Developer Direct will be held on January 18 and will feature announcements from the “selection of highly anticipated games” that will be released for Xbox and PC and one of those games is MachineGames’ Indiana Jones. The game was announced in early 2021 with a brief trailer showcasing popular items of the series such as the Fedora hat and the infamous Whip.

The developer, MachineGames took to X/Twitter today and announced that it will reveal the gameplay of the new Indiana Jones game at the showcase and added that it is excited to showcase what it has been working on. The Developer Direct announcement revealed that the developer will also unveil the game’s setting, story, how players will play as Indy, and more. The blog post reads:

Developer_Direct will showcase more than 10 minutes of game and developer insights, including details about the game’s setting and story, how fans will actually play as Indy, additional details from his next globe-trotting adventure, and the premiere of the first gameplay trailer.

Players have waited a long time for an official look at the game and it is now finally here. Bethesda head Todd Howard has previously coined the game as a “mash-up” and had also hinted at the possible reveal of the game this year back in September 2023 and seems like he was right. The reveal trailer of the game featured a ticket to Rome and there are rumors that the game could take players to the Colosseum but it is pure speculation as of now.

Moreover, there are also rumors that the game might be released sometime in 2024, and with the gameplay reveal coming next week, it could be true after all. Both Bethesda and Machine Games have been tight-lipped about the game and nothing else is known about it so far other than that it is planned to launch on Xbox Series X|S, and PC.

The Developer Direct will also feature announcements for other games’ upcoming games including Obsidian Entertainment’s fantasy role-playing game Avowed with “the first deep dive into the gameplay experience” and the developer will also share more details on the game’s development. Additionally, Oxide Games’ Ara: History Untold and Ninja Theory’s Senua’s Saga: Hellblade II will also grace the event with developers unveiling the gameplay and how they are developing the games.

ZeniMax Online Studios will host the global reveal of The Elder Scrolls Online 2024 after the showcase and Xbox has also mentioned that the event will not feature any updates on games from Activision Blizzard but players can expect some news later in the year.
